Subject: Re: [PATCH v5 5/5] Documentation: laptops: Update documentation for uniwill laptops
Date: Wed, 11 Mar 2026 20:35:30 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<6b944d0d-e0ef-4a48-99a5-7f9955d2066e@gmx.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260310234022.2085232-6-wse@tuxedocomputers.com>

Am 11.03.26 um 00:34 schrieb Werner Sembach:

> Adds short description for two new sysfs entries, ctgp_offset and
> usb_c_power_priority, to the documentation of uniwill laptops.
>
> Signed-off-by: Werner Sembach <wse@tuxedocomputers.com>
> Reviewed-by: Armin Wolf <W_Armin@gmx.de>
> Reviewed-by: Randy Dunlap <rdunlap@infradead.org>
> ---
>   .../ABI/testing/sysfs-driver-uniwill-laptop   | 25 +++++++++++++++++++
>   .../admin-guide/laptops/uniwill-laptop.rst    | 12 +++++++++
>   2 files changed, 37 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-driver-uniwill-laptop b/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-driver-uniwill-laptop
> index 2df70792968f3..cba4138604601 100644
> --- a/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-driver-uniwill-laptop
> +++ b/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-driver-uniwill-laptop
> @@ -51,3 +51,28 @@ Description:
>   
>   		Reading this file returns the current status of the breathing animation
>   		functionality.
> +
> +What:		/sys/bus/platform/devices/INOU0000:XX/ctgp_offset
> +Date:		January 2026
> +KernelVersion:	7.0
> +Contact:	Werner Sembach <wse@tuxedocomputers.com>
> +Description:
> +		Allows userspace applications to set the configurable TGP offset on top of the base
> +		TGP. Base TGP and max TGP and therefore the max cTGP offset are device specific.
> +		Note that setting the maximal cTGP leaves no window open for Dynamic Boost,
> +		effectively disabling that feature for the GPU to always be prioritized.
> +
> +		Reading this file returns the current configurable TGP offset.
> +
> +What:		/sys/bus/platform/devices/INOU0000:XX/usb_c_power_priority
> +Date:		February 2026
> +KernelVersion:	7.1
> +Contact:	Werner Sembach <wse@tuxedocomputers.com>
> +Description:
> +		Allows userspace applications to choose the USB-C power distribution profile between
> +		one that offers a bigger share of the power to the battery and one that offers more
> +		of it to the CPU. Writing "charging"/"performance" into this file selects the
> +		respective profile.
> +
> +		Reading this file returns the profile names with the currently active one in
> +		brackets.
